When I was a high school senior in Colorado, I lived next door to a couple whose son was hired as a Secret Service agent. When he showed up on the job they were disappointed he had shaved his moustache and trimmed his hair. Turns out they didn't want him to look like an agent. And, they hired him because he was an excellent downhill skier and outdoorsman. They were specifically hiring him for Kennedy details because their agents couldn't ski. They had to wait at the top and bottom of the ski lift which left the subjects unprotected most of the time.

I got my Booner sheep there in 2003 on day 13 of a tough 14 day hunt and was the first hunter to fly in Art's new Husky plane that is in the video. I turned down a legal ram on day 3 and then went 9 more days until I spotted a bigger legal ram. I rolled the dice and got lucky but I knew Art's area held big rams. Probably my favorite hunt of all-time so far. Art let me pay for the hunt over a three-year span and also let me take my ram home BEFORE I paid my trophy fee to him the next year at the Sheep Show.
